A great tip that all fisherman could use is to wear clothing similar to their surroundings. If you dress out of sync with the area then the fish might look up and become startled by the strange colors that you’re emitting from the top of the water. Neutral tones and earth colors are best to blend into your surroundings.

A dull hook can be a fisherman’s worst enemy, a sharp hook, his best friend. If you don’t, fish won’t come to your bait and you’ll catch nothing. Sharpen your hooks, or buy new ones before setting out on your fishing trip.

When fishing on a boat, keep the boat’s floor as clean and uncluttered as possible. Also be sure there are no sharp objects lying around on the floor of the boat. It would not do you good to fall on a sharp object. Prior to heading out on the water, use a towel or a mop to dry the floor.

You should use sinkers if you fish during winter months. This will help keep the line weighted down so that it sinks to warmer waters below where the fish hide in winter. The size of the sinkers on the line will dictate how low your line sinks.

Change up your artificial bait if you are not having any luck. This is the best course of action to take if you haven’t gotten any bites in a while. When you add in new bait fish can at times find it a bit intriguing and become lured by the new colors at the top of the water.

If you choose to fish in areas that are choked with weeds and reeds, you may find yourself feeling discouraged. Though it may seem troublesome, this is the area where insects congregate, leading to a greater concentration of fish in the region.
